LAST WHISPER

Author: Carlene Thompson ISBN: 0312937288 9/2006 SUSPENSE Publisher: ST. MARTIN'S PRESS

Last Whisper by Carlene Thompson

Someone is tracking her every move.
A killer who knows that true nightmares never end…
And that the perfect murder is always worth waiting for…

Brooke Yeager’s childhood ended the night she crept downstairs to find her beautiful, gentle mother, Anne, lying in a pool of blood. Standing above Anne’s shattered body, a gun aimed right at the terrified little girl, was Brooke’s stepfather, Zachary Tavell. Luck saved Brooke that night, and in the years since, she’s managed to build a good life in Charleston, West Virginia, secure in the knowledge that Zach is behind bars. Until the night another woman is murdered—a woman who looks just like Brooke. Zach Tavell has escaped from prison, and this time, Brooke will need much more than luck to survive.

As the police search for Tavell, Brooke is shaken by a string of gruesome deaths and disturbing messages linked to her mother’s murder. Everyone she has ever cared about is in danger. And soon it’s clear that the nightmare that began fifteen years ago won’t be over until Brooke comes face to face with a monstrous evil that’s closer, and more cunning, than she ever imagined...

RRAH's THOUGHTS AND PONDERINGS:

If you are a sucker for suspense novels with intriguing puzzles and more twists than a mountain road, you're going to love LAST WHISPER.

Carlene Thompson has crammed a number of red herrings and some chilling surprises into her lastest who-done-it, making LAST WHISPER an exciting and compelling whirlwind. The nastiest surprise comes at the shocking end...

Ms. Thompson definitely has a nice touch with characters, too. Her two lead characters are multi-dimensional, conflicted and flawed—making them truly believable.

Brooke Yeager appears to be a magnet for murder. As a young girl she witnessed her mother's gruesome murder. Now, years later, her past is catching up to her. More murders, more mayhem and Brooke is up to her eyeballs in intrigue. Add a sexy Vincent Lockhart—who is connected to Brooke's past—to the equation and watch the sparks fly.

These two characters are well-written, full-bodied and another plus for LAST WHISPER. Their romance also balances nicely with the suspense as neither overshadows the other.

Add some well-done secondary characters as well as a creepy murderer, and LAST WHISPER is pretty hard to resist.

Fast-paced with some clever character sketches and some well-plotted thrills, LAST WHISPER is a decidedly chilling nail-bitter.
